Carotid Artery Disease: Symptoms, Risks, And What To Know
Discover how carotid artery disease silently threatens brain and eye health, leading to strokes and vision loss—learn prevention and treatment options.

Carotid artery disease develops when plaque accumulates inside the carotid arteries, the major blood vessels in the neck that supply oxygen-rich blood to the brain. This condition, also known as carotid stenosis, can restrict blood flow and dislodge particles that block smaller vessels, potentially causing strokes or transient ischemic attacks (TIAs).
The Critical Role of Carotid Arteries in Circulation
Positioned on both sides of the neck, the carotid arteries branch from the aorta and deliver essential blood to the brain, eyes, and face. Each artery divides into internal and external branches: the internal carotid feeds the brain and optic structures, while the external supplies the scalp and face. Healthy arteries have flexible, smooth inner linings that allow unimpeded flow. Over time, however, damage to this endothelium triggers plaque formation, hardening arteries and narrowing their lumens—a process called atherosclerosis.
When plaque builds up, it not only reduces blood volume but also creates rough surfaces where clots form. A fragment breaking off can travel to the brain, causing ischemia, or to the eyes, leading to sudden vision impairment. This makes carotid disease a silent predator, often asymptomatic until advanced stages.
Primary Causes and Risk Factors
Atherosclerosis drives most cases, starting with endothelial injury from various stressors. Key contributors include:
- High blood pressure: Forces damage vessel walls, promoting plaque adhesion.
- Elevated cholesterol: LDL particles infiltrate and oxidize, forming fatty streaks.
- Diabetes: High glucose levels impair healing and accelerate plaque growth.
- Smoking: Toxins inflame endothelium and reduce oxygen delivery.
- Age and genetics: Risk escalates after 65, with family history amplifying susceptibility.
Other factors like obesity, sedentary lifestyle, and insulin resistance compound these risks. Up to 3% of those over 65 are affected, accounting for one-third of strokes.
Recognizing Symptoms: From Subtle Signs to Emergencies
Early carotid stenosis is typically silent, detected incidentally. Progression may manifest as:
- Sudden vision loss, blurring, or amaurosis fugax (temporary blackout in one eye).
- Weakness, numbness, or tingling on one body side.
- Dizziness, balance loss, or coordination problems.
- Speech difficulties, confusion, or severe headaches signaling TIA or stroke.
TIAs, or ‘mini-strokes,’ resolve within hours but warn of imminent major events. Eye symptoms arise when emboli occlude retinal arteries, underscoring the vascular link between neck arteries and vision.
Diagnostic Approaches: Pinpointing the Blockage
Diagnosis combines clinical evaluation with imaging. Initial steps include:
- Physical exam: Listening for bruits (whooshing sounds) over the carotid with a stethoscope.
- Ultrasound: Non-invasive Doppler assesses stenosis degree, measuring flow velocity.
- CT/MRI angiography: Visualizes plaque and brain impacts.
- Cerebral angiography: Gold standard for precise mapping, though invasive.
Stenosis severity guides intervention: mild (<50%) monitored, moderate (50-70%) medically managed, severe (>70%) often surgical.
Comprehensive Treatment Strategies
Treatment tiers from conservative to invasive, aiming to stabilize plaque, restore flow, and avert strokes. Personalization considers stenosis degree, symptoms, and comorbidities.
Lifestyle Modifications: The Foundation
Core changes include:
- Smoking cessation to halt endothelial damage.
- Heart-healthy diet low in saturated fats, high in fruits/vegetables.
- Regular aerobic exercise (150 minutes/week).
- Weight management and diabetes control.
Pharmacological Interventions
Medications target clot prevention and risk factors:
| Medication Class | Examples | Purpose |
|---|---|---|
| Antiplatelets | Aspirin, Clopidogrel | Prevent clot formation on plaque. |
| Statins | Atorvastatin | Lower LDL, stabilize plaque. |
| Antihypertensives | ACE inhibitors | Control BP, reduce wall stress. |
| Antiglycemics | Metformin | Manage blood sugar. |
Surgical and Endovascular Options
For high-risk cases:
- Carotid endarterectomy (CEA): Surgical plaque excision via neck incision, ideal for 50-99% stenosis. Reduces stroke risk by 65% in symptomatic patients.
- Carotid artery stenting (CAS): Minimally invasive; catheter-delivered stent props open artery. Suited for high-surgical-risk anatomies.
CEA suits most; CAS for frail patients or difficult necks. Post-procedure, dual antiplatelets prevent restenosis.
Preventing Progression and Complications
Proactive management slashes stroke odds. Annual screening for at-risk groups (e.g., hypertensives over 65) enables early detection. Adhering to therapy curbs 80% of events. Multidisciplinary care involving vascular surgeons, neurologists, and ophthalmologists optimizes outcomes, especially for vision threats.
Monitor with serial ultrasounds; escalate if progression noted. Emerging therapies like anti-inflammatory drugs show promise but remain investigational.
Impact on Eye Health and Vision
Carotid disease threatens eyes via emboli to retinal/optic arteries, causing Hollenhorst plaques or branch retinal artery occlusion. Symptoms mimic stroke: unilateral vision loss. Ophthalmologists detect via fundoscopy; urgent carotid evaluation follows. Untreated, it risks permanent deficits. Integrated vascular-ophthalmic care is vital.
Frequently Asked Questions (FAQs)
What is the main cause of carotid artery disease?
Atherosclerosis from plaque buildup due to high cholesterol, hypertension, smoking, and diabetes.
Can carotid disease cause vision problems?
Yes, emboli can block eye arteries, leading to sudden blurring or loss.
Is surgery always needed?
No, mild cases use meds/lifestyle; severe require CEA or stenting.
How do I lower my risk?
Quit smoking, eat healthy, exercise, control BP/cholesterol/diabetes.
What happens during a TIA?
Temporary blockage causes stroke-like symptoms resolving quickly—seek immediate care.
